
Both tours have a 95% dolphin sighting rate on the Indian River Lagoon — but they're completely different experiences. Here's how to choose the right one for your group.
Salty's Water Sports offers two distinct ways to experience wild dolphins on the Indian River Lagoon: the Dolphin Boat Eco-Tour — a relaxed, naturalist-led cruise on a private pontoon boat — and the Jet Ski Dolphin Tour — an exhilarating, hands-on adventure on a Sea-Doo GTX. Both depart from Fort Pierce and Jensen Beach. Both have a 95% dolphin sighting rate. But they are completely different experiences, and choosing the right one makes all the difference.
This guide answers the most common question we hear at the dock: "Which dolphin tour should I book?" The answer depends on who's in your group, what you're looking for, and how you want to feel when you step back onto dry land.
The Dolphin Boat Eco-Tour is Salty's most family-friendly experience. You'll board a spacious, comfortable pontoon boat — shaded, stable, and roomy enough for grandparents and toddlers alike. Your USCG-licensed captain doubles as a naturalist guide, narrating the Indian River Lagoon's ecology, pointing out wildlife, and sharing the stories of the resident dolphin pods you'll encounter.
This is a private tour — your group only, no strangers. The boat moves slowly and quietly through the lagoon, allowing dolphins to approach on their own terms. It's not uncommon for a pod to swim alongside the boat for 15–20 minutes. You'll also encounter manatees, sea turtles, bald eagles, ospreys, and roseate spoonbills on most tours. The eco-tour runs 90–120 minutes and is ideal for wildlife photography, young children, seniors, and anyone who wants a deeply immersive, educational experience on the water.
Best for: Families with young children or seniors, wildlife photographers, nature lovers, guests who want a relaxed and educational experience, anyone who prefers not to get wet.
The Jet Ski Dolphin Tour puts you on a brand-new Sea-Doo GTX — Florida's most advanced personal watercraft — for a guided adventure through the Indian River Lagoon. You'll follow your captain to the dolphin nursery grounds, cut the engine, and watch as wild dolphins investigate your jet ski. It's one of the most extraordinary wildlife encounters available anywhere in Florida.
The jet ski tour is more physically engaging — you're driving, feeling the spray, and actively participating in the experience rather than observing from a deck. It's ideal for couples, friend groups, and adventurous families with older kids (minimum age applies). Dolphin Boat Eco-Tour: Pontoon boat · Up to 12 guests · 90–120 minutes · Shaded seating · Naturalist narration · Best for families, seniors, photographers · Relaxed pace · Multiple wildlife species · Private group
Jet Ski Dolphin Tour: Sea-Doo GTX · 2 per jet ski · 60–90 minutes · Active, hands-on · Guided by captain · Best for couples, friend groups, adventurous families · High-energy · Dolphins approach jet ski · Private group
Both tours share the same 95% dolphin sighting rate, the same USCG-licensed captains, the same Indian River Lagoon departure points (Fort Pierce and Jensen Beach), and the same Salty's standard of service. The difference is entirely in the experience — relaxed vs. active, observational vs. participatory.
For families with children under 12, the Dolphin Boat Eco-Tour is the clear recommendation. The pontoon boat is stable, shaded, and comfortable for all ages. Young children can move around safely, and the naturalist narration keeps kids engaged throughout. The eco-tour is also better for families with seniors or guests who have mobility considerations.
For families with older kids and teenagers, the Jet Ski Dolphin Tour is often the more memorable choice. Teenagers who might be skeptical about a "boat tour" are almost universally won over by the combination of jet ski speed and wild dolphin encounters. It's the kind of experience they'll talk about for years.

The term eco-tour refers to the educational, conservation-focused nature of the Dolphin Boat Tour. Your captain will explain the Indian River Lagoon ecosystem, the threats facing the resident dolphin population, and what makes this estuary one of the most biodiverse in North America. If you care about wildlife conservation and want to understand what you're seeing — not just see it — the eco-tour is the right choice. The jet ski tour is more focused on the experience itself than the education around it.
